This is a rhythmical translation of the first book of satires by Horace, penned by R.M. Millington. Quintus Horatius Flaccus, known in the English-speaking world as Horace, was the leading Roman lyric poet during the time of Augustus. This volume offers a fresh perspective on Horace's satirical verses, maintaining the original's wit and insight while making it accessible to a modern audience. A Rhythmical Translation of the First Book of the Satires of Horace captures the essence of Roman society and human nature with enduring appeal.
